Batu Pahat is second only to Johor Bahru, this rapidly expanding town is also considered as the textile capital of Malaysia. It still retains a semblance of old world atmosphere, especially in its buildings which reflect their Asian influences and culture which meld harmoniously into this busy, fast paced town.

Today, Batu Pahat is becoming an increasingly popular conference venue and regional business centre. Universiti Tun Hussein Onn Malaysia founded in year 1993 has made it becoming the education hub in the regional area. It is also a favourite resting place with road travelers, a brief stop here should give you a chance to taste a wide range of fruits, groundnut and other local delicacies as well as souvenirs and curious.

Transportation Guide

Because there is no train station and airport in Batu Pahat, bus is the only transport to go to the town. Good frequency and reasonable bus fare of bus service is available from Johor Bahru and Kuala Lumpur to Batu Pahat. Few recommended bus service providers are KKKL Express, Causeway Link and S&S International Express.
